Overview

CVE-2018-20001 is a medium-severity vulnerability affecting libav libav. It was published on December 10, 2018 and has a CVSS 3.0 base score of 6.5 (MEDIUM).

This vulnerability has a CVSS 3.0 base score of 6.5, rated MEDIUM. It can be exploited remotely over the network. No authentication or special privileges are required for exploitation.

Technical Description

In Libav 12.3, there is a floating point exception in the range_decode_culshift function (called from range_decode_bits) in libavcodec/apedec.c that will lead to remote denial of service via crafted input.
